Group marriage ________________?

Correct answer: D. has never been consistently or extensively practiced

  • A. is widespread in several societies
  • B. is practiced among Australian aborigines
  • C. has been a consistent feature in Western societies
  • D. has never been consistently or extensively practiced

Explanation

Although group marriage has been reported in anthropological discussions, it has not been shown to be a consistently widespread or extensively practiced marital form. Thus option d is the intended distinction.
